Despite criticism, J. Olekas believes T. Valys is ready to work as finance minister

J. Olekas stated to “Radiozinios” on Wednesday that he believes T. Valys is prepared for the role, citing his understanding of financial knowledge and the complexities of the area.

He noted that because public finance remains a relatively new and deeply researched field, leadership experience is crucial. Olekas expressed confidence in T. Valys’s readiness to undertake the responsibilities of the position.

These comments followed discussions regarding the competencies of the appointed finance minister, particularly in the domain of public finance, which surfaced after the minister met with the opposition conservative faction. While acknowledging that the minister may not be entirely prepared, J. Oleko suggested that some degree of initial learning curve is standard at the beginning of any new role.

The remarks provided commentary on the transition and expected performance levels of the new finance minister. Olekas emphasized that while initial challenges are expected, his personal assessment indicates that T. Valys possesses the necessary qualifications and readiness to effectively manage the responsibilities associated with the finance portfolio.
